52 Cooper St is located in the vibrant North End neighborhood of Boston, near the intersection of Nashua Street and Lomasney Way. This low-rise building includes a total of 14 units. Constructed in 1910, it provides city views of the Boston skyline that many will appreciate. The nearby Charles River adds to the appeal with its scenic charm. The building contains 1 story, offering a range of unit sizes from 597 to 796 square feet. Available bedrooms include both 1 and 2 options. Unit prices range from $524,900 to $740,000, reflecting the local market demand. Valued residents spend time enjoying the surrounding urban atmosphere. Amenities enhance daily living and comfort. Residents have access to laundry, hot water, and a community roof deck. Nearby recreational options include parks, bike paths, and tennis courts. Public transportation and highway access make commuting and travel straightforward. Dining options such as Bonne Chance Cafe and Bakery are nearby, offering a local dining experience. Education is also convenient with Unlocking Potential Inc, a local Catholic school, and the Boston Debate League as a public school option. Unit Availability helps to understand how often units in a particular building are listed for sale as compared with the neighborhood average. Units are rarely listed in buildings with low availability.
Unit Demand is a measure of quickly units in a particular building sell as compared with other buildings in the neighborhood. Units in high-demand buildings sell more quickly.
